Motor ratings that set the torque envelope

The SH32053P12F2200 is a three-phase servo motor from the SH3 series, delivering 10.6 kW continuous power with a continuous stall torque of 94.4 N·m across the 115–480 V three-phase range. That 94.4 N·m is what the motor holds indefinitely at standstill without overheating — the real-world duty-cycle limit for positioning or clamping applications. Peak stall torque hits 330 N·m (2920.7 lbf·in) on three-phase supply — this is the short-duration (3-second) burst for acceleration or breaking free of a jam. The holding brake adds 80 N·m of static torque for vertical-axis load retention when power is off. Nominal torque varies with supply voltage: 84.9 N·m at 115 V single-phase, 74.4 N·m at 230 V single-phase, 50.7 N·m at 400 V three-phase, and 40.2 N·m at 480 V three-phase. The torque constant is 2.84 N·m/A measured at 120 °C copper temperature — that's the hot winding condition, so the drive's current loop must account for the resistance shift.

Speed, feedback, and mechanical fit

Nominal speed depends on the supply: 500 rpm at 115 V single-phase, 1000 rpm at 230 V single-phase, 2000 rpm at 400 V three-phase, and 2400 rpm at 480 V three-phase. The back EMF constant is 172 V/krpm at 20 °C — a key number for the drive's velocity-loop tuning and bus-voltage headroom. Feedback comes from an absolute multitouch SinCos Hiperface encoder — no homing sequence needed on power-up; the drive reads the exact rotor position. The motor includes a holding brake (80 N·m) for vertical-axis safety. Shaft is 38 mm diameter with a parallel key, 80 mm shaft length, and 10 mm key width — standard for this flange class. Mounting uses an international standard flange (205 mm pilot diameter, 14 mm mounting holes, 4 mm centring collar depth). The electrical connection is a rotatable right-angled connector — useful when cable exit direction needs to clear adjacent hardware in a tight cabinet.

Environmental sealing and thermal limits

IP65 on the motor body and shaft bushing, IP67 on the housing — both per IEC 60034-5. Cooling is natural convection — no fan, so the mounting surface and ambient airflow must carry the heat. Maximum radial force at the shaft is 4500 N at 1000 rpm, derating to 3120 N at 3000 rpm. Maximum axial force is 740 N. These limits govern belt-drive or direct-coupling designs — exceed them and bearing life drops fast.
